Marketers are responsible for the injurious consumption of their products because they play a crucial role in shaping consumer perceptions and behaviors through advertising and promotion. By highlighting certain benefits while downplaying potential risks, marketers can influence consumers' decisions, sometimes leading to harmful outcomes. Additionally, ethical marketing practices require transparency about product risks, and failure to adhere to these principles can exacerbate issues related to consumer safety and well-being. Ultimately, marketers have a duty to balance profit motives with the responsibility of protecting consumers from harm.
